What certifications and standards do WEG products comply with?

WEG products meet extensive international standards across multiple critical categories, including safety, electromagnetic compatibility (EMC), functional safety, and regulatory compliance. Key certifications include UL, cUL, CE, TÜV Rheinland, and compliance with international standards such as EN 61800 series, IEC 61508, ISO 13849-1, and directives like Low Voltage (2014/35/EU), EMC (2014/30/EU), and RoHS. Their products are certified for safe operation in various industrial environments, with specific standards covering electrical safety, thermal performance, electromagnetic immunity, and environmental protection.

What is WEG's warranty policy?

WEG offers an 18-month standard warranty for automation products, covering defects in workmanship and materials. The warranty requires proper transportation, handling, storage, and installation within specified environmental conditions. Repairs must be performed by authorized WEG service, and the warranty is limited to the replacement or repair of the product itself, excluding consequential damages. Extended warranty options are available, including purchasing additional coverage at 2.5% of the product's selling price per year, up to 4 additional years.

What communication protocols do WEG products support?

WEG products support multiple industrial communication protocols across their product lines, including EtherNet/IP, Modbus-TCP, Modbus-RTU, CANopen, and optional protocols like Profibus-DP and DeviceNet. Specifically, the PLC500 offers 2x Gigabit Ethernet Ports, 1x CAN Port, and 1x RS485 port, enabling seamless integration with major industrial communication networks.

What environmental ratings do WEG products have?

WEG products feature multiple environmental ratings and protection classes. They offer Protection Class 3C2 as a standard coating and Protection Class 3C3 as an optional extra coating, both compliant with IEC 60721-3-3. Environmental specifications include air relative humidity from 5% to 95% non-condensing, altitude ratings up to 1,000m standard (with current derating above that), and Pollution Degree 2 classification with non-conductive pollution requirements.

What accessories are available for WEG products?

WEG offers a comprehensive range of accessories across multiple product lines. For variable frequency drives like the CFW900, accessories include I/O expansion modules, communication modules, encoder modules, temperature transducer modules, relay output modules, and HMI accessories. These accessories expand communication capabilities, input/output functions, and application flexibility. Most accessories are interchangeable between drive frames and can be installed in backplane slots, with communication network accessories limited to one per variable speed drive.
